HUMAN SALIVA- A NATURAL PAIN KILLERSurprisingly, human saliva has been reported to contain a natural painkiller. All over the world, the compound Morphine is the popular painkiller for clinical as well as non-clinical purposes. But prolonged use of such synthetic painkillers causes addiction and tolerance. Hence natural ones are preferred which might help to avoid these side effects. So far, reports of natural painkillers available are very rare. Recently, human saliva has been found to contain a painkiller with six times more potency than morphine as exhibited in rat trials. The compound opiorphin prolongs body's own defense mechanism against pain as reported by, Catherine Rougeot and her colleagues of the Pasteur Institute in Paris, France, in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ences .This action is achieved by preventing the breakdown of enkephalins thereby activating opiate receptor which in turn block pain signals from reaching the brain. This is the first natural pain killing substance mentioned to be produced by human body. Actually opiorphin does not possess any painkilling role ordinarily, but it plays a general role in protecting other chemicals in the body from being broken down. In rats, opiorphin reduced the pain induced by both physical and chemical means. However, this new substance must be tested further to confirm its effectiveness for being used as a drug. Moreover, the unforeseen side effects, if any, also must be verified thoroughly before its launching for commercial purposes.
